- What is Navient's business processing — net income loss?
- Navient (NAVI) reported business processing — net income loss of $0 in Q2 2026.
- What is the long-term trend for Navient's business processing — net income loss?
- Over 3 years (2021 to 2025), Navient's business processing — net income loss has grown at a -72.8%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$99M to $2M.
- What does business processing — net income loss mean?
- Represents the total profit or loss generated by the Business Processing segment after accounting for all operating expenses, taxes, and non-operating items. This metric serves as the primary indicator of the segment's overall financial health and its contribution to the parent company's bottom line.
